Carlos Azevedo is a research fellow at the Centre for Research in Higher Education Policies (CIPES) in Portugal. Previously, he was a visiting fellow at the Open University in the United Kingdom, where he completed his PhD in 2022, and an associate lecturer at the University of the West of Scotland.

Carlos’s research focuses on marketized higher education systems and their impact on students and academics. He is currently writing a monograph on students’ discourses and practices in marketized higher education systems (forthcoming with SRHE/Routledge). His research interests also include student activism, academic freedom, and the public–private mix in higher education.

He has presented his work at several international conferences, including EGOS, Scuola Democratica, and SRHE, and has been invited to speak at universities such as Aalborg University (Denmark) and Central European University (Austria). He also co-curated a webinar series on the theme Academic Freedom Under Attack.

Carlos is a member of the executive committee of the Council for the Defence of British Universities (CDBU) and is also a member of the British Sociological Association and the Society for Research in Higher Education. Before joining academia, he worked as a qualified lawyer and as a contract and project manager.
